BASF
A Global Leader in Chemistry and Performance Materials BASF is one of the world's leading chemical companies and a global innovation partner for sustainable solutions. Through its Performance Materials business, BASF offers a comprehensive portfolio of engineering plastics and high-performance materials for applications in mobility, electronics, industry, healthcare, construction and infrastructure. Well-known brands include Ultramid® (PA, PPA), Ultradur® (PBT), Ultraform® (POM), Ultrason® (PSU/PESU/PPSU), and the bio-based and compostable ecovio® product family. Trusted Partnership. Ultrason®
BASF’s Ultrason® grades are high-temperature resistant, amorphous thermoplastics derived from polysulfone (PSU), polyethersulfone (PESU) and polyphenylsulfone (PPSU). Their wide spectrum of properties allows them to be molded into high-quality engineering parts and highly stressed mass-produced articles.
Industries
Profile & Characteristics
- High stiffness
- High mechanical strength
- Low dependence of the properties on the temperature
- Very high long-term service temperature
- Favorable dielectric properties
- Very favorable behavior in case of exposure to fire
- Excellent hydrolysis resistance
- Good dimensional stability
- Good electrical insulating capacity
